Stephen F. Reeves has served as Vice President - Finance for the global power tools and accessories business since April 2000. From December 1996 to January 2000 Mr. Reeves was the Corporation’s Vice President and Controller and served as Vice President - Finance and Strategic Planning for several months until being named to his current position.
From 1981 until May 1994 when he joined Black & Decker Mr. Reeves was with Ernst & Young LLP in Baltimore where he specialized in providing accounting and auditing services to multinational manufacturing clients.
Mr. Reeves is a member of the Financial Executives Institute the American Institute of Certified Public Accountants and the Maryland Association of Certified Public Accountants. He is a past member of the Financial Executives Institute’s Committee on Corporate Reporting.
A certified public accountant Mr. Reeves graduated from The Pennsylvania State University in 1981 with a B.S. degree in accounting. |
